FAQs on Infographics: Layers of the Atmosphere - Science Class 5

1. What are the main layers of the atmosphere?
Ans. The atmosphere is divided into five main layers: the troposphere, stratosphere, mesosphere, thermosphere, and exosphere. Each layer has distinct characteristics, such as temperature, composition, and density.
2. How does the temperature change in the different layers of the atmosphere?
Ans. In the troposphere, temperature decreases with altitude. In the stratosphere, temperature increases due to ozone absorption of UV radiation. The mesosphere sees temperatures drop again, while the thermosphere experiences a rise in temperature due to solar activity. The exosphere has very high temperatures but low heat content.
3. What is the significance of the ozone layer located in the stratosphere?
Ans. The ozone layer is crucial for life on Earth as it absorbs the majority of the sun's harmful ultraviolet (UV) radiation. This protective layer helps prevent skin cancer, cataracts, and other health issues, as well as protecting ecosystems.
4. At what altitude does the troposphere end, and what are its characteristics?
Ans. The troposphere extends from the Earth's surface up to about 8 to 15 kilometers (5 to 9 miles) in altitude, depending on the location. It contains most of the atmosphere's mass, weather phenomena, and is characterized by a decrease in temperature with altitude.
5. How does human activity impact the layers of the atmosphere?
Ans. Human activities, such as burning fossil fuels and using certain chemicals, can lead to pollution and depletion of the ozone layer. These actions contribute to climate change, global warming, and increased UV radiation reaching the Earth's surface, which poses risks to health and the environment.
